webservice里面操作json可以不?

问题描述

我在webserice里面要调用另一网站的请求网站返回的是一个json的数据我在webservice里面咋处理?求高手指点也就是你指的是WS里解析json?

解决方案

解决方案二:
在.NET中使用Newtonsoft.Json转换,读取,写入
解决方案三:
http://www.jiaonan.tv/html/blog/1/27727.htm
解决方案四:
引用1楼cheery_an的回复:

在.NET中使用Newtonsoft.Json转换,读取,写入http://www.cnblogs.com/gghxh/archive/2008/01/11/1035482.html

哥们你做过没有我看了但是实例化JsonReader的时候就是实例不了求解
解决方案五:
json传到webservice后序列化成你定义好的类(不要说你没定义。。。)///<summary>///Serializeobjecttostringofjsonformat///</summary>privatestringJsonSerializer<T>(Tt){varser=newDataContractJsonSerializer(typeof(T));varms=newMemoryStream();ser.WriteObject(ms,t);stringjsonString=Encoding.UTF8.GetString(ms.ToArray());ms.Close();returnjsonString;}///<summary>///Deserializestringofjsonformattoobject///</summary>privateTJsonDeserialize<T>(stringjsonString){varser=newDataContractJsonSerializer(typeof(T));varms=newMemoryStream(Encoding.UTF8.GetBytes(jsonString));varobj=(T)ser.ReadObject(ms);returnobj;}

时间: 2025-01-21 05:38:43

webservice里面操作json可以不?的相关文章

php-新手,关于PHP操作JSON数据的问题。不胜感激!

问题描述 新手,关于PHP操作JSON数据的问题.不胜感激! 我通过 WebService调用了一个接口, 它返回来的是一个xml文件.文件内容是这样的形式: (不好意思,个人信息不允许透露).我不会PHP ,在网上找了下,用file_get_contents("接口网址")获取了图上的{}中的内容.现在我怎么去操作才能获取json的参数.比如我要获取status的值进行判断? 已经研究了几天,网上也找了好久.望大神指点,小弟不胜感谢!(C币只能这个了.T _ T) 再补充一下:我将取

jQuery操作JSON的CRUD用法实例

 这篇文章主要介绍了jQuery操作JSON的CRUD用法,实例分析了jQuery进行CURD的操作技巧,具有一定参考借鉴价值,需要的朋友可以参考下     本文实例讲述了jQuery操作JSON的CRUD用法.分享给大家供大家参考.具体实现方法如下:   代码如下: <!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1

JS操作JSON详细总结

本篇文章主要是对JS操作JSON进行了总结介绍,需要的朋友可以过来参考下,希望对大家有所帮助 在JS中将JSON的字符串解析成JSON数据格式,一般有两种方式: 1.一种为使用eval_r()函数. 2. 使用Function对象来进行返回解析. 在数据传输流程中,json是以文本,即字符串的形式传递的,而JS操作的是JSON对象,所以,JSON对象和JSON字符串之间的相互转换是关键.例如: JSON字符串: var str1 = '{ "name": "cxh"

JS操作JSON总结

 JSON(JavaScript Object Notation) 是一种轻量级的数据交换格式,采用完全独立于语言的文本格式,是理想的数据交换格式.同时,JSON是 JavaScript 原生格式,这意味着在 JavaScript 中处理 JSON数据不需要任何特殊的 API 或工具包. 本文主要是对JS操作JSON的方法做下总结. 在JSON中,有两种结构:对象和数组. 1. 一个对象以"{"(左括号)开始,"}"(右括号)结束.每个"名称"后

java-json-lib 操作 json 时 element 方法的问题。

问题描述 json-lib 操作 json 时 element 方法的问题. 3C 最近刚开始用json-lib操作json,但遇到一个问题: 先说说为JSONObject添加属性的3个方法的官方解释: public Object put (Object key Object value):--将value映射到key下.如果此JSONObject对象之前存在一个value在这个key下,当前的value会替换掉之前的value. public JSONObject accumulate (St

c# webservice-C# Webservice剪贴板操作发布问题

问题描述 C# Webservice剪贴板操作发布问题 用C#写了个webservice函数,用于将word文档中某一段数据转换成png图片,但发现在开发测试的时候一切正常,但是发布后却转不成功IsClipboardFormatAvailable这个函数老是失败,但是在开发服务器上是成功的,转换的代码如下所示: //Microsoft.Office.Interop.Word.Range rRangerRange.CopyAsPicture();//复制图片到剪贴板if (!OpenClipboa

在Javascript操作JSON对象,增加 删除 修改的简单实现_javascript技巧

在Javascript操作JSON对象,增加删除修改全有的,详情见代码 <script type="text/javascript"> var jsonObj2 = { teacher: [ { name: "jordan", sex: "m", age: "40" }, { name: "bryant", sex: "m", age: "28" }, {

json定义及jquery操作json的方法_jquery

一.背景 json是一种轻量级数据交换格式,非常利于Java服务与js的交互,本文将介绍json的简单定义和js如何解析json. 二.内容 1.json定义: 简单的json格式为[{"key1":"value1"},{"key2":"value2"}], []代表数组,{}代表数组中的数据对象,key1,key2是一个json对象中的key,一个json中key值唯一,value1,value2,是key键对应的值. 定义

php操作JSON格式数据的实现代码_php技巧

知识点: 1.JSON数据格式介绍 2.对数据编码成JSON格式 3.对JSON数据进行解码,并操作 JSON数据格式表示方式如下: 复制代码 代码如下: { "programmers": [ { "firstName": "Brett", "lastName":"McLaughlin", "email": "aaaa" }, { "firstName&qu